The Bible Column - Helping the Helpless (Part 2)

Please refer to the scriptures from last week’s Bible Column in I Thessalonians 5:14 and Matthew 18:1-10. These extended scriptures speak of helping the helpless in our society. While people, who are able in mind and body, need to be active in their own provision, the feebleminded, the weak, and the little children must have our aid and compassion! The word feebleminded in scripture, speaks of those who are emotionally disturbed. The word weak in I Thessalonians 5:14, tells of those who are weak physically, and therefore unable to provide for themselves. We know the words little children tell of those in the beginning of their lives. In reading the Bible, we learn just how important the helpless are to the God of Heaven. Regarding the offender of the little children, the Bible tells us that, “…it were better for him that a millstone were hanged about his neck, and that he were drowned in the depth of the sea!” Strong indictment you say? The Holy and Almighty God of Heaven knows the proper charge and sentence for those offenders!
